Textile Energy Cost with connected machine load of 30 kW: a worked example

Push connected machine load up to 30 kW and the picture changes. This example computes every intermediate figure at that operating point. Use it when textile energy cost in textiles and apparel manufacturing is up for an upgrade and you want a defensible savings story.

The inputs for this scenario

  • Connected machine load: 30 kW (raised for this scenario; the documented default is 12)
  • Machine runtime for the run: 8 hr (unchanged)
  • Blended electricity rate: 0.12 $ / kWh (unchanged)
  • Pieces processed during the run: 1,000 units (unchanged)

Working through the calculation

  • Applying the documented formula (Total textile energy cost energy cost = textile energy cost connected load × textile energy cost runtime × blended electricity rate) to the inputs above produces each figure below.
  • At this operating point the engine returns 28.8 $ for total textile energy cost energy cost, the number this scenario is built around.
  • At this operating point the engine returns 240 kWh for textile energy cost energy used.
  • At this operating point the engine returns 0.03 $ / piece for energy cost per unit.
  • At this operating point the engine returns 3.6 $ / hr for hourly textile energy cost energy cost.
